Jim’s Café community advice centre
Jim’s Café is our community advice centre and coffee morning, which takes place at St James’s on Wednesday mornings between 9am and 12pm. It is free and offers a range of advice services, activities such as crafts, colouring, puzzles and games as well as refreshments and a place to chat. Our reflection service takes place between 10am to 10.30am and our team are always available to pray with you.
Free Conversational English classes - Every Wednesday, 11am to 12pm. These weekly sessions will cover a variety of topics and subjects to help build confidence in speaking English. Adults only. No need to book.
Citizens' Advice Barnet here every fortnight: Citizens' Advice Barnet work with us and are on site every fortnight (see below dates). They are experts in benefits, debt, consumer, family and immigration queries.
What the Jim's Café team can offer: Our volunteers can assist in form-filling, online services, phone calls and other advice, and can signpost to various local services.
Drop-in service: Please note that Jim's and Citizens' Advice are drop-in services, and our volunteers see visitors on a first-come, first-served basis. For this reason, early arrival is advised. We always have high demand, and once we reach full capacity we cannot take any additional walk-ins.
Other organisations: We have good working relationships with many organisations in the area, including our local Police Safer Neighbourhood team, Barnet Council prevention and wellbeing, Barnet fostering service, Age UK, CAP, Chipping Barnet Foodbank, Green Doctors and Sebby’s Corner. We are a registered Warm Spaces venue.
